In 2014 Anthony Manfredonia debuted a collection during New York Fashion Week leading him to later create Beyonce's key look for her “No Angel” video. He began working with mega stars such as Lady Gaga, Miley Cyrus, Rihanna, Joe Jonas/DNCE, Demi Lovato, and more. Come see his work Oct 25 - Feb 2026!

Seven Generations is a first-of-its-kind exhibit of Wabanaki beadwork showcasing cultural knowledge and tradition through visual art. Wabanaki Public Health & Wellness has partnered with us to create this landmark exhibit and opportunity for indigenous artists

"Mad Tea Party Ride" is a spinning teacup ride complete with croquet set, playing card guards, and a red rose archway all atop a beaded book. Created by Melanie Mosher, this piece is on display with others entires from the "A Novel Tea" MOB Challenge. This exhibit closes at the end of June!
